if you see the drivers loading and it cuts out on the first reboot it is not finding the hard drive to continue

xp has no native support for sata
you will need to set it to be seen as ide in the bios or install a sata driver from a floppy when it asks if you wish to load 3rd party driver

you will also need to collect the drivers for xp for that model from toshiba if they are available

if you have the win7 disk i would stick with that
